Aroostook County Sheriff’s Deputies have arrested Jason Alexander of Blaine, the third suspect wanted in connection with a shooting last week on Northern Road in Presque Isle.

Police say the 44-year-old Alexander, was taken into custody without incident around 6 p.m. Sunday at a home in Blaine.

Deputies who went to the home had received a tip from Crime Stoppers that Alexander was hiding out there. He was also wanted on 3 separate, unrelated warrants for failure to appear in court.

His alleged accomplices in the Sept. 9 shooting, 31-year-old Jomo White of Atlanta, Georgia and 26-year-old Brittany Britton both remain in custody.  White is facing a charge of attempted murder. Both have been charged with elevated aggravated assault and aggravated reckless conduct.

The early morning shooting and the subsequent manhunt forced the closure of schools in Presque Isle and some businesses in the Skyway Industrial Park area. The victim is said to be recovering from critical injuries at a Bangor hospital. His name has not been released.

Two men who allegedly were sheltering Alexander at the residence in Blaine were charged Sunday night with hindering apprehension or prosecution, according to the Aroostook County Sheriff's Office. Jordan Field, 36, of Blaine, and Ned Ketchum, 50, of Mars Hill will appear in court in Presque Isle at a later date to faces charges.
